Lead Site Installation Supervisor

All, Alabama
03 Oct 2016
23 Nov 2016
Oil and Gas
Contract Type
Full Time
The Lead Erection Supervisor Generator Site Installation will manage and coordinate Site Installation activities of any of the product or plant completely as per the erection procedures, planning, and site conditions. The Lead Supervisor to promote project opportunities and cost optimization initiatives within his area of responsibility.

Essential Responsibilities

As the Lead Site Installation Supervisor:

  • Ensure that Site Installation activities are performed 100% in line with contractual requirements, within scope, and on time
  • Identify Construction responsibilities as per his roles defined in the project
  • Conduct as required performance meetings with all personnel to review detailed EHS schedule, work development / interface issues and formulate written action plans
  • Prepare detailed planning of each activity of generator assembly and its auxiliaries within the scheduled duration with clear measurable progress parameters
  • Prepare the division of work among the group of supervisor and leading one critical generator assembly by himself in large hydro project
  • Prepare project specific erection procedure for all generator installation keeping site situation in consideration and, review with site team
  • Prepare risk assessment and action plan for every activity of generator assembly, get validated by EHS representative and review with all his team and actions defined
  • Leads all supervisors within his control during site planning, execution and monitoring
  • Ensure the compliance by the Customer of the Contractual Obligations in providing access to working area and work front
  • Material verification, preservation, monitoring and early notification for shortages, damages etc. including consumables
  • Supervise, monitor the works and list out all punch points and ensure that the punch points are mostly closed before handing over to the next activity or to commissioning team
  • Collect all reports, review and provide the same to site planner, site manager for further reporting and archiving
  • Plans audits, conducts audits, defines action plan, communicates and archives the audit report. Ensures the compliance of all action plans defined and properly closed


    Bachelor's Degree from an accredited college or university (OR a High School Diploma / GED with a minimum of 5 years of experience in a field services role) Minimum of 5 years of experience in Hydro

    Additional Eligibility Qualifications

    GE will only employ those who are legally authorized to work in the United States for this opening. Any offer of employment is conditioned upon the successful completion of a background investigation and drug screen.

    Desired Characteristics

  • Team Leadership
  • Communication
  • Time management
  • Quality assurance
  • Experience on site performing Erection of all packages or cross functional assignments
  • Contract management experience
  • Site construction Management
  • Generator winding
  • Generator commissioning
  • Generator performance tests
  • Previous / current Hydro plant experience
    To stay connected with exciting news and the latest job opportunities from GE businesses, follow us on twitter: @geconnections